Assume that the displacement (s) of air is proportional to the pressure difference $(\Delta \mathrm{p})$ created by a sound wave. Displacement (s) further depends on the speed of sound (v), density of air ( $\rho$ ) and the frequency (f). If $\Delta p \sim 10 \mathrm{~Pa}, v \sim 300 \mathrm{~m} / \mathrm{s}$, $\rho \sim 1 \mathrm{~kg} / \mathrm{m}^3$ and $\mathrm{f} \sim 1000 \mathrm{~Hz}$, then s will be of the order of (take the multiplicative constant to be 1 )
Select the correct option:
A
$\frac{3}{100} \mathrm{~mm}$
B
10 mm
C
1 mm
D
$\frac{1}{10} \mathrm{~mm}$
